Warehouse duties include, but are not limited to:
- Picking, packing, and shipping orders in an efficient manner that meets both company and customer standards
- Pulling and preparing product for shipment, ensuring that the exact number and type of product is shipped
- Ensuring order accuracy and following customer shipping instructions if applicable
- Packing product based on daily order flow, sealing boxes, and shipping using FedEx or UPS
- Clearing rollers & building and wrapping pallets
- Unloading inbound freight safely and moving products to storage locations
- Loading/unloading, stacking and staging products and materials using a forklift, Reach Truck, or other power equipment
- Inspecting merchandise, labelling, and receiving inventory using RF Warehouse Computer System
- Assisting with physical inventories and cycle counts, ensuring proper stock rotation
- Maintaining equipment by keeping it clean and safe, and reporting service requests as needed
- Assisting in distribution center/warehouse cleanup as required
- Maintaining box and shipping supply inventory
